This study aimed to quantify contributory physiological variables that may indicate stress in newly qualified doctors. Study design: Post Graduate Year 1 doctors (n=13, 7 f, 6 m) were fitted with a VivaLNK wellness device during four prior induction days, followed by their first 14 days work as qualified doctors. Minute-by-minute Heart Rate (HR), Respiratory Rate (RR), and Stress Index (SI) data were correlated with Maslach Burnout Inventories, Short Grit Scales (SGS) and clinical rota duties: Induction vs Normal Working-Day (NWD) versus On-call shift. Results: In a total 125 recorded shift episodes, on comparing Induction versus NWD versus On-call shift work, no variation was observed in HR above baseline (25.47 vs 27.14 vs 24.34, p=0.240), RR above baseline (2.21 vs 1.86 vs 1.54, p=0.126) or SI (32.98 vs 38.02 vs 35.47, p=0.449). However, analysis of participant-specific temporal SIs correlated with shift-related clinical duties; that is, study participants who were most stressed during a NWD, were also more stressed during Induction (R 2 0.442, p=0.026), and also during On-call shifts (R 2 0.564, p=0.012). Higher SGS scores were inversely related to lower SIs (coefficient −32.52, 95% CI −45.881 to 19.154, p=0.001). Conclusion: Stress and burnout stimulus appear to start on day one of induction for susceptible PGY1 doctors, and continues into front-line clinical work irrespective of shift pattern. Short Grit Scale questionnaires appear an effective tool to facilitate targeted stress countermeasures. … (more)
